North End commission urges single governance structure and state support for DOT land realignment

Newport City Council · July 24, 2024

Summary

The North End commission reported on DOT road realignment, stressed engineering and stormwater constraints on newly available parcels, and recommended a single governance/coordination body and a resourced staff to pursue state and federal funding; DOT disposition timing was cited as fall 2026.

Colin Kane, speaking for the North End commission, told the council the commission has been coordinating with the Rhode Island Department of Transportation and other state agencies on the disposition of parcels freed by a recent road realignment.
